Pagina 2 di 2 primaprima 1 2
Visualizzazione dei risultati da 11 a 17 su 17
  1. #11
    fai così:

    pagina.php

    inserimento.php

    pagina.2.php

    in inserimento.php non includere nulla, fai i controlli, inserisci nel db e poi indirizzi alla pagina 2...
    la pagina rimane invisibile all'utente.

    come da me in www.modelliemodelle.it/join1.php

    ciao!
    Ciao!

  2. #12
    grazie mille
    Dalla pagina che mi hai proposto
    http://www.modelliemodelle.it/join1.php
    vedo che ti fai dare un indirizzo email e poi provvedi a mandare info proprio via email (come del resto faccio io).
    Io però ho un problema (un altro? Noooooo ):
    ci sono degli indirizzi a cui la mail NON arriva (esempio: a aaaa@email.it NON arriva mentre a aaaaa@gmail.com arriva senza problemi)
    Ho provato di tutto:
    \r\n
    \r
    \n
    con $headers = "Return-Path: $from\n";
    senza $headers .= "Return-Path: $from\n";
    ecc.. ma non ne vengo a capo.
    Questo problema ce l'ho da quando ho cambiato hosting, ma non capisco proprio il perché.
    A te l'invio funziona con tutti gli indirizzi?

  3. #13
    altra cosa:

    ti interessa vedere il tuo sito recensito qui:

    http://www.dituttogratis.com/?dtg=ve...e&ordinax=data

    ?

  4. #14
    Originariamente inviato da IGS
    grazie mille
    Dalla pagina che mi hai proposto
    http://www.modelliemodelle.it/join1.php
    vedo che ti fai dare un indirizzo email e poi provvedi a mandare info proprio via email (come del resto faccio io).
    Io però ho un problema (un altro? Noooooo ):
    ci sono degli indirizzi a cui la mail NON arriva (esempio: a aaaa@email.it NON arriva mentre a aaaaa@gmail.com arriva senza problemi)
    Ho provato di tutto:
    \r\n
    \r
    \n
    con $headers = "Return-Path: $from\n";
    senza $headers .= "Return-Path: $from\n";
    ecc.. ma non ne vengo a capo.
    Questo problema ce l'ho da quando ho cambiato hosting, ma non capisco proprio il perché.
    A te l'invio funziona con tutti gli indirizzi?
    potrebbe essere un problema di banning dell'indirizzo ip del nuovo provider...

    si, cosa devo fare?
    lo fai tu?

    grazie
    Ciao!

  5. #15
    si, cosa devo fare?
    scrivimi una recensione ed inviala a: wmdtg CHIOCCIOLA email.it

    Riguardo al problema del refresh, mi è venuta una idea:

    il file "pagina1.php" potrebbe scrivere su un file txt di appoggio (esempio: "ricaricato.txt") il numero "-1" (che rappresenta il "refresh")

    quando si arriva al file "pagina2.php" esso va a leggere cosa c'è scritto in "ricaricato.txt". Legge ovviamente "-1" e lo sostituisce con quello che ha letto ma incrementandolo di 1 (quindi il valore "-1" diventa "0").
    Questo fatto di incrementare quel valore "pagina2.php" lo fa ogni volta che viene richiamata, per cui un "refresh" fa diventare quel valore "1" (ossia "0" di prima +1).
    Allora in "pagina2.php" inserirà i dati nel db solo se il numero letto dal file di testo è "0" (ossia niente refresh) altrimenti segnala l'errore.

    Che ne dici/(dite)?

    E' fattibile?
    Se si, scusatemi, ma come si fa che non so aprire/chiudere/editare file?

    Se poi la cosa funziona potrebbe essere una utile "pillola" per tutti, o no?

  6. #16
    Secondo me ti stai facendo dei problemi inutili!!!.

    Dici che la tua pagina è inclusa? Benissimo!
    Il problema può essere risolto in vari modi:

    1) La sessione: non devi fare nessun casino. Semplicemente invece di usare una variabile normale usi una variabile $_SESSION.
    Se la sessione viene già inizializzata altrove non hai problemi ad utilizzare questo sistema.

    Ancora puoi usare anche il sistema del redirect tramite header. Per fortuna i programmatori che hanno creato il php sono intelligentissimi ed hanno previsto quasi tutto!
    All'inizio del file principale metti ob_start ed alla fine di tutto metti ob_end_flush. Ora non so se è proprio la sintassi migliore ma in questo articolo puoi trovare molte informazioni a riguardo e renderti conto che il controllo di flusso è uno strumento importantissimo:

    http://freephp.html.it/articoli/view_articolo.asp?id=65
    eCommerceRS.NET - Commerciante, vendi on-line!
    Il mio nick è mircov e non mirco!!!

  7. #17

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.